Biography of Dee Dee Blanchard

Dee Dee Blanchard was born on September 1, 1967, in Chackbay, Louisiana. She had a tumultuous life, marked by instability and personal challenges. Dee Dee was known for her overprotective nature towards her daughter, Gypsy Rose, whom she raised with numerous fabricated medical conditions.

The Crime Scene Investigation

The crime scene investigation of Dee Dee Blanchard's murder revealed critical evidence that would ultimately lead to the arrest of her daughter, Gypsy Rose Blanchard, and her boyfriend, Nicholas Godejohn. On June 14, 2015, Dee Dee was found dead in her home, with multiple stab wounds.

Key Findings at the Crime Scene

  • Dee Dee's body was discovered in her bedroom.
  • Evidence suggested a violent struggle had taken place.
  • Gypsy Rose was missing at the time of the discovery, raising immediate concerns.

Mental Health Implications

The case of Dee Dee Blanchard highlights severe mental health issues, particularly concerning Munchausen Syndrome by Proxy. This condition involves a caregiver intentionally causing or fabricating illness in a child or dependent to gain attention or sympathy.

Understanding Munchausen Syndrome by Proxy

  • Symptoms include exaggerated medical conditions and unnecessary treatments.
  • It often leads to severe emotional and physical harm to the victim.

The legal proceedings following Dee Dee's murder were complex and raised significant questions about culpability, mental health, and the definition of victimhood. Gypsy Rose ultimately pleaded guilty to second-degree murder and received a reduced sentence.

Legal Outcomes

  • Gypsy was sentenced to 10 years in prison.
  • Her boyfriend, Nicholas Godejohn, faced separate charges.
